Authentic Spanish Rice (Fluffy, Bold, and Perfect Every Time)
Spanish rice is one of those timeless comfort dishes that quietly steals the show. Served alongside tacos, grilled meats, enchiladas, or even enjoyed on its own, this vibrant rice dish delivers big flavor with simple pantry ingredients. Known for its warm red hue, fluffy texture, and savory tomato-infused taste, Spanish rice is a staple across many kitchens and cultures.
Despite the name, Spanish rice as we know it today is more commonly associated with Mexican and Tex-Mex cooking. It has evolved into countless regional variations, but the heart of the dish remains the same: toasted rice simmered in a seasoned tomato broth until perfectly tender and fluffy.

This recipe focuses on authentic flavor, foolproof technique, and consistent results. No mushy rice. No bland grains. Just deeply seasoned, restaurant-style Spanish rice made easily at home.
Why This Spanish Rice Recipe Works
What separates average rice from unforgettable Spanish rice is technique. This recipe begins by toasting the rice, a crucial step that builds nutty flavor and helps the grains stay separate. Tomato paste is sautéed directly in oil to deepen its sweetness before liquid is added, giving the rice its signature color and richness.

Balanced seasoning is another key. Mild spices enhance the rice without overpowering it, making it versatile enough to serve with bold main dishes or enjoy on its own.
Ingredients You’ll Need
- Long-grain white rice
- Neutral cooking oil
- Onion, finely diced
- Garlic, minced
- Tomato paste
- Chicken or vegetable broth
- Water
- Ground cumin
- Paprika
- Salt
- Optional additions: diced tomatoes, peas, carrots, cilantro

Using long-grain rice is important. Short-grain rice releases more starch and can become sticky, while long-grain rice stays fluffy and distinct.
Step-by-Step Instructions
- Heat oil in a wide skillet or saucepan over medium heat.
- Add the rice and toast, stirring frequently, until lightly golden.
- Stir in the diced onion and cook until softened.
- Add garlic and cook briefly until fragrant.
- Mix in tomato paste and cook until deepened in color.
- Pour in broth and water, scraping the bottom of the pan.
- Add cumin, paprika, and salt. Stir once.
- Bring to a gentle boil, then reduce heat to low.
- Cover and simmer until liquid is absorbed.
- Remove from heat and let rest, covered.
- Fluff gently with a fork before serving.
Resting the rice after cooking allows steam to finish cooking the grains evenly without turning them mushy.

Spanish Rice
Ingredients
Equipment
Method
- Heat oil in a saucepan over medium heat.
- Add rice and toast, stirring, until lightly golden.
- Stir in onion and cook until softened.
- Add garlic and cook briefly until fragrant.
- Mix in tomato paste and cook until deepened in color.
- Add broth, water, cumin, paprika, and salt.
- Bring to a boil, reduce heat, cover, and simmer until liquid is absorbed.
- Remove from heat, rest covered, then fluff and serve.
Notes
Flavor Variations
Spanish rice is endlessly adaptable:
- Vegetable Spanish Rice: Add peas, carrots, or corn before simmering.
- Spicy Spanish Rice: Stir in chili powder or minced jalapeño.
- Tomato-Heavy Rice: Replace part of the broth with tomato sauce.
- Garlic Lover’s Rice: Double the garlic for deeper aroma.
- Cilantro Lime Rice Twist: Finish with fresh lime juice and cilantro.
Serving Suggestions
Spanish rice pairs beautifully with:
- Grilled chicken or steak
- Tacos and burritos
- Enchiladas and fajitas
- Fried eggs for a simple meal
- Roasted vegetables
- Beans or refried beans
It also works well as a base for rice bowls topped with protein and fresh vegetables.
Storage and Reheating Tips
- Store leftovers in an airtight container for up to 4 days.
- Reheat gently with a splash of broth or water.
- Freeze for up to 2 months; thaw overnight before reheating.
Cultural Notes & Fun Facts
Despite its name, Spanish rice is not traditionally from Spain. The dish became popular in Mexican-American cooking as a way to adapt Spanish ingredients with local flavors. Toasting rice before cooking is a technique used in many cuisines worldwide to improve texture and flavor.
Spanish rice is often confused with Mexican rice. In practice, the terms are frequently used interchangeably in home kitchens.
Final Thoughts
This Spanish rice recipe proves that humble ingredients can create something deeply satisfying. Whether you’re serving it for a weeknight dinner or a family gathering, it delivers reliable flavor, perfect texture, and comforting warmth every single time.
Once you master this method, you’ll never need boxed mixes again.






